CyfrifiaduronCronfeydd data

Fel y nodwyd gan y SQL-didoli?

Wrth weithio gyda chronfeydd data yn aml yn angenrheidiol i ddiddwytho canlyniad ymholiad mewn trefn benodol, er enghraifft yn nhrefn yr wyddor. I wneud hyn, mae'r DBMS swyddogaeth arbennig mewn SQL - Didoli. Yn yr achos hwn, gall y rhaglennydd ddewis pa feysydd ac ym mha drefn y bydd i gyflawni'r canlyniad a ddymunir heb y defnydd o sgiliau rhaglennu difrifol.

Beth yn cael eu datrys yn y gronfa ddata?

Gan weithio gyda chronfeydd data ei fod yn gysylltiedig yn gyson gyda llawer iawn o wybodaeth, sy'n angenrheidiol i benderfynu ar y gorchymyn. Ar hyn o bryd, mae nifer o gronfeydd data, sydd ag ystod eang o nodweddion, y mwyaf poblogaidd ohonynt yn Oracle a MS SQL. Gwybodaeth Didoli fel un o'r prif weithdrefnau yn y gronfa ddata, a ddarperir gyda arbennig adeiledig ym mhob un ohonynt.

Safle data i symleiddio'r broses chwilio, ac mewn rhai achosion, yn helpu i ddatrys rhai problemau neu gwneud y gorau o weithrediad y rhaglen. SQL-didoli drwy gae a ddewiswyd ar wahân, ac os oes angen, yn achos yr un gwerthoedd yn yr elfennau yn y maes hwn yn gallu dangos lleoliadau ychwanegol, sy'n penderfynu ar y lleoliad y llinynnau.

gorchymyn fath

SQL-didoli yn y gronfa ddata yn cael ei ddarparu drwy ddefnyddio GORCHYMYN GAN swyddogaethau. Felly, tarddiad gwybodaeth o'r gronfa ddata, ar ôl i chi nodi'r tablau a cholofnau o ble bydd yn cael ei gwneud i ddarllen, rhaid i'r cais nodi'r gorchymyn didoli, ac wedyn penderfynu ar y cae neu gaeau fydd yn cael eu didoli.

Er enghraifft, os bydd angen y tabl bobl i gael data o'r caeau Enw a Oed, ar yr un pryd arddangos y canlyniadau yn nhrefn yr wyddor o'r golofn Enw, bydd yn helpu i wneud yr ymholiad canlynol: SELECT Enw, Oed GAN ORCHYMYN Pobl GAN Enw.

Sut i osod y drefn?

amodau presennol yn peri amrywiaeth o dasgau rhaglenwyr, ac weithiau mae angen i benderfynu ymlaen llaw ar y drefn y bydd y canlyniadau yn cael eu harddangos - drwy esgyn neu trefn ddisgynnol, yn nhrefn yr wyddor neu tuag yn ôl? Ac am hynny er mwyn didoli SQL yn cael ei bennu drwy ychwanegu y gair allweddol yn yr ymholiad. Ar ôl dewis y caeau a'r tablau y mae'r wybodaeth a ddymunir yn cael ei sicrhau, mae angen i ychwanegu GORCHYMYN GAN, yna nodwch enw'r y golofn ar yr ydych am roi trefn.

Ar gyfer y gorchymyn gwrthwyneb, rhaid i chi nodi enw'r ôl y DESC paramedr. Os bydd y ddwy elfen symleiddio angenrheidiol ar gyfer mwy o feini prawf, yna mae'r colofnau wedi eu gwahanu gan atalnodau, ac y Safle flaenoriaeth wrth y cae yn cael ei roi gan y ffaith bod yn dod yn gyntaf yn y rhestr. Dylid nodi bod y aliniad y elfennau o chwith DESC gorchymyn paramedr yn darparu dim ond un maes, ac wedi hynny yr enw a roddir gair allweddol hwn, felly os oes angen ei bod yn angenrheidiol er mwyn pennu'r holl golofnau dethol.

dulliau amgen o ddatrys

Os nad oes posibilrwydd o ddefnyddio'r adeiledig yn SQL-ddidoli, gallwch ysgrifennu un o'r algorithmau hysbys. Os bydd angen, er mwyn cyflawni elfennau archebu gyflymaf, fod yn berthnasol y dull o "fath cyflym", yn seiliedig ar yr hanner-dorri amrywiaeth. Hefyd yn meddu ar safleoedd boblogrwydd mawr o "swigen" lle dwy elfen cyfagos yn cael eu gwrthdroi yn achos trefniant anghywir, "HeapSort" yn anfon yr elfen fwyaf yn y diwedd y rhestr, yn ogystal â "math mewnosod" rhagordeinio lleoliad pob elfen yn ei thro.

ysgrifennu mewn llawysgrifen, ni fydd yr algorithm yn caniatáu i gynyddu'n sylweddol y cyflymder didoli, fodd bynnag, yn cyfrannu at y gwaith o ddatblygu sgiliau rhaglennu, ond bydd hefyd yn caniatáu i addasu'r broses drwy addasu'r cynllun safle i gronfa ddata penodol i wella effeithlonrwydd y rhaglen.

Similar articles

 

 

 

 

Trending Now

 

 

 

 

Newest

Copyright © 2018 cy.atomiyme.com. Theme powered by WordPress.